Problem
Traditional rollable display devices face challenges in maintaining a flat expanded state when a force is applied perpendicularly to the screen, leading to image distortion, necessitating a support structure to keep the display flat.
Innovation Solution
A rollable display device design featuring a support member with segmented links and a sprocket mechanism that accommodates the display in a body, allowing it to expand and retract while maintaining the display's flatness through magnetic and frictional connections, and a locking unit for adjustable expansion.

Engineering Contradiction Analysis
1Adaptability or versatility
If a flexible display is wound around a roller and unrolled for use, then the display can be compactly stored and expanded when needed, but the display cannot be maintained in a flat expanded state when force acts perpendicularly on the screen, causing image distortion
Solution Approach 1:
A support member is introduced as an intermediary element between the display and the external environment. This support member includes a first support unit that contacts the rear surface of the display and a second support unit that contacts the front surface, acting as a mediator to distribute and resist perpendicular forces, thereby maintaining the display's flatness during expanded use.
Solution Approach 2:
The support member is divided into multiple segmented links that can pivot relative to each other. This segmentation allows the support structure to adapt to the display's curvature during rolling while providing rigid support when expanded, resolving the contradiction between flexibility during storage and rigidity during use.

AI summary
A rollable display device is provided. The rollable display device includes first and second bodies, a display, a roller supported in the first body to be rotatable, to which one end portion of the display in a length direction of the display is fixed and around an outer circumference of which the display is wound, and a support member having a plurality of segmented links connected to pivot around a hinge shaft perpendicular to an image display surface, the support member being accommodated in an accommodation unit provided in the first body. As the first body is separated from the second body, the display is unwound from the roller and is unrolled outward from the first body to expand in the length direction, and the support member is unrolled outward from the first body in the length direction to support a rear surface of the display.
